Holland Andrews (AKA Like A Villain) is an American vocalist, composer, and performance artist whose work is based on emotionality in its many forms.
In their composition work, Andrews focuses on the abstraction of operatic and extended-technique voice to build soundscapes encompassing both catharsis and dissonance. Frequently highlighting themes surrounding vulnerability and healing, Andrews arranges music with voice and clarinet, harnessing the innate qualities of these instruments’ power and elegance to serve as a vessel for these themes. As a vocalist, their influences stem from a dynamic range of musical stylings including contemporary opera, musical theater, and jazz, as well as ambient and noise music. Andrews performs solo music under the stage name Like a Villain.
In addition to creating solo work, Andrews develops and performs the soundscapes for dance, theater, and film, and whose work is still toured nationally and internationally. Andrews is currently based in Brooklyn, New York.
